AEW Collision viewership and key demo numbers are in for the March 22, 2026 episode of AEW Collision on TNT, with the show delivering a major week-to-week surge.
According to Wrestlenomics, AEW Collision on March 22, 2026 drew 616,000 viewers on TNT, with a 0.12 rating in the key P18–49 demographic. For comparison, the March 21, 2026 episode drew 470,000 viewers with a 0.1 rating in the key P18–49 demographic, an increase of ↑ 146,000 viewers and up by ↑ 0.02 in the demo.
Compared to the same week in 2025, AEW Collision drew 554,000 viewers and a 0.2 demo rating on March 22, 2025, versus 616,000 viewers and a 0.12 demo rating on March 22, 2026. That represents a year-over-year change of ↑ +11.2% in viewership and ↓ -40.0% in the demo.
These figures reflect only linear TV viewership on TNT and do not include streaming or digital viewership. Ringside News will continue to monitor AEW Collision as the company builds toward its next major live event.
